Muestras de código de Android
Organiza tus páginas con colecciones
Guarda y categoriza el contenido según tus preferencias.
El repositorio de Google Fit en GitHub tiene muestras de código que explican cómo usar las APIs de Android. También hay fragmentos de código para otras tareas comunes en la guía para desarrolladores.
Leer los datos de los sensores
Muestra de código de GitHub para registrar objetos de escucha a fin de leer datos de sensores sin procesar desde una fuente de datos.
Registra datos en el almacenamiento de Fit
Muestra de código de GitHub para solicitar el almacenamiento automatizado de datos de sensores mediante la creación de suscripciones.
Leer datos de Google Fit
Muestra de código de GitHub para leer datos del historial de entrenamiento del usuario.
Cómo trabajar con sesiones
Muestra de código de GitHub para demostrar sesiones: Encapsula datos de entrenamiento como una sesión lógica para representar un entrenamiento general.
Contador de pasos
Muestra de código de GitHub para registrar pasos y volver a leerlos.
Salvo que se indique lo contrario, el contenido de esta página está sujeto a la licencia Atribución 4.0 de Creative Commons, y los ejemplos de código están sujetos a la licencia Apache 2.0. Para obtener más información, consulta las políticas del sitio de Google Developers. Java es una marca registrada de Oracle o sus afiliados.
Última actualización: 2025-08-31 (UTC)
[null,null,["Última actualización: 2025-08-31 (UTC)"],[[["\u003cp\u003eThe Google Fit repository on GitHub provides code samples demonstrating how to use Android APIs for fitness data.\u003c/p\u003e\n"],["\u003cp\u003eDevelopers can find code snippets for common tasks like reading sensor data, recording data, working with sessions, and utilizing the step counter, within the Google Fit repository and developer guide.\u003c/p\u003e\n"],["\u003cp\u003eAccess various GitHub code samples to learn about registering sensor listeners, requesting automated data storage, reading fitness history, and implementing sessions in your fitness applications.\u003c/p\u003e\n"]]],[],null,["# Android code samples\n\nThe [Google Fit repo on GitHub](https://github.com/android/fit) has code samples\nexplaining how to use the Android APIs. There are also code snippets for other\ncommon tasks in the [developer guide](/fit/android).\n\n### Read data from sensors\n\n[GitHub code sample to register listeners](https://github.com/android/fit-samples/tree/master/BasicSensorsApiKotlin)\nto read raw sensor data from a data source.\n\n### Record data to Fit storage\n\n[GitHub code sample to request automated storage of sensor data](https://github.com/android/fit-samples/tree/master/BasicRecordingApiKotlin)\nby creating subscriptions.\n\n### Read data from Google Fit\n\n[GitHub code sample to read data from the user's fitness history](https://github.com/android/fit-samples/tree/master/BasicHistoryApiKotlin).\n\n### Work with sessions\n\n[GitHub code sample to demonstrate sessions](https://github.com/android/fit-samples/tree/master/BasicHistorySessionsKotlin):\nEncapsulate fitness data as a logical [session](/fit/android/using-sessions),\nto represent an overall workout.\n\n### Step counter\n\n[GitHub code sample to record steps and read them back](https://github.com/android/fit-samples/tree/master/StepCounterKotlin)."]]